= django-processinfo

A reuseable Django application for collecing information about the running server processes. We try to cause as little additional overhead: django-processinfo creates most of the time only one database query to update the data.

The most important data that django-processinfo will be captured:

  • Process statistics:
    ** process PID, start time, life times
    ** Number of average/max living processes
    ** min/average/max response times
    ** Total request/exceptions count
  • Memory statistics:
    ** min/average/max memory usage (VmRSS, VmPeak)
  • System informations:
    ** System memory usage
    ** Swap usage
    ** load average

django-processinfo splits some of these data per SITE_ID, so you can see e.g. which site is mostly used.

What is it not:

  • track user actions
  • collect infos which are found in e.g. apache.log
  • Its not a sourcecode profiler (read [[https://code.djangoproject.com/wiki/ProfilingDjango]])

more info: https://www.python-forum.de/viewtopic.php?f=6&t=27168 (de)

== limitation ==

This only works, if /proc/$$/status exists. So only on unix/linux like platforms, yet.

== install ==

  1. install it e.g.: {{{ pip install django-processinfo }}}

  2. add settings (see below)

  3. create tables (run syncdb)

== settings ==

add this to your settings.py: {{{ import os

import django_processinfo

INSTALLED_APPS = ( ... 'django_processinfo', ... )

MIDDLEWARE = ( 'django_processinfo.middlewares.ProcessInfoMiddleware', ... )

Put templates above admin contrib, e.g.:

TEMPLATE_DIRS = ( ... os.path.join(os.path.abspath(os.path.dirname(django_processinfo.file)), "templates/"), ... )

include app settings from ./django_processinfo/app_settings.py

from django_processinfo import app_settings as PROCESSINFO

Change settings like this:

PROCESSINFO.ADD_INFO = True }}}

=== ProcessInfoMiddleware ===

The ProcessInfoMiddleware can actually be inserted anywhere. However, it should be added far above. Thus, to capture everything.

For performance enhancement, you can put ProcessInfoMiddleware after LocalSyncCacheMiddleware. But then, however, lacks statistical values on every cache hit!

=== run test project

There exists a test project that can be easy run localy using the django dev. server and SQLite database. To run this project, do this: {{{ ~/django-processinfo$ make run-dev-server }}} You must also setup a test user, call this: {{{ ~/django-processinfo$ ./manage.sh createsuperuser }}}
